Introduction: Mesial temporal lobe epilepsy (MTLE), is associated with dysregulated excitatory-inhibitory balance in the brain. Numerous enzymes, protein kinases, that are modulated through phosphorylation, have been linked with key processes involved in the pathogenesis of epilepsy. Therefore, in this study, we determined the subunit specific expression and activity of multi-subunit casein Kinase 2 (CK2) which influences NMDARs through phosphorylation events, in MTS patients as well as pilocarpine model of TLE.
